一、如何制作一个机器人?
看到了这个问题觉得自己可以回答一下,正好最近做的项目也跟机器人有关。
这是一个双轮自平衡小车,是个国外的开源项目。给大家附上网址,上面不仅有代码还有所需的硬件资料。
Remotely controlled - Arduino Self balancing robot by jjrobots
这个项目不难而且比较有趣,我认为比较合适新手去做,因为代码是现成的,外壳可以用3D打印,里面的大部分硬件在淘宝就可以买到(除了一个电路板是我们自己画的),网站中也有详细步骤教你如何去组装。拿来练手和入门还是很不错的。关于如何控制,有现成的APP,安卓或者IOS都有(这就是为什么我说很适合新手...)
制作过程我就不叙述啦,上面那个网站里有很详细的步骤。
这是我们的其中一个小车,已经做了五个不同颜色的,准备写编队控制
来一个小视频看看效果
https://www.zhihu.com/video/928085946891661312代码里面的PID控制写的很好,我在编程的时候并没有改动。
硬件方面跟也是使用了IMU去获取关于姿态的各种参数然后利用PID算法使小车平衡。不过这算法不是我写的,但拿来学习还是很棒的~
哦对,这个小车是用arduino leonardo板,侧面有一个小舵机可以在刚启动时把自己支撑起来。
不怎么写回答,写得有点乱,见谅
希望能帮到想做机器人的同学~
二、怎么制作一个微信群机器人?
1.
进入微信页面之后,点击下方的发现
2.
然后点击右上方的加号键。
3.
进入页面之后,点击公众号。
4.
在上面的方块内,搜索微友助手。
5.
点击关注公众叫进入界面。
6.
然后点击下方的免费试用,等待跳转页面。
7.
最后点击立即注册就完成了。
三、机器人握手怎么制作?
要两只手同时进行操作,然后点击中间的一个按钮。
四、如何制作一个简单的机器人?
arduino论坛
五、如何制作一个聊天机器人?
大就是好,好就是大,当前NLP模型越来越大,基于GPT2的聊天机器人也已经出现。最近闲时做了一个基于GPT2的多轮聊天机器人
GitHub - dataaug/chatbot_multiround: 多轮中文聊天机器人,采用GPT2进行微调,清洗聊天数据110w+,采用语义相似度和文本jaccard相似度过滤回话。与之前聊天机器人不同的是,它还增加了语义判断模块,推断过程根据用户输入采样30条回应(topp采样),这个回应将通过roberta模型与用户发言进行语义排序,希望选择语义相似度最高的句子。
此外,还会计算用户发言和候选语句jaccard相似度以保证答句和问句在文字层面不要太相似,将语义相似度 + (1 - jaccard相似分)就得到机器回复的排序。选择最高排序结果返回。
训练数据
清洗聊天数据110w+,其中包括电视剧字幕和贴吧语料,仅保留三句对话以上的数据。具体介绍可看仓库。
聊天效果
为了保证模型返回多样性,以采样方式返回句子,除非固定随机种子否则将每次返回不同结果。在某个检查点某次返回如下:
当然,在部分情况下还是会有返回不合理的情况,需要进一步优化。
界面
界面是照搬github另一个大神的聊天网页的项目
欢迎大家fork,star,issues
GitHub - dataaug/chatbot_multiround: 多轮中文聊天机器人,采用GPT2进行微调,清洗聊天数据110w+,采用语义相似度和文本jaccard相似度过滤回话。六、怎么制作一个QQ群聊天机器人?
首先登录手机版QQ,找到你要设置机器人的QQ群,打开聊天窗口,然后点击管理群,接着点击设置群机器人,这时会出现两个机器人供你选择,喜欢哪个就选哪个,选好后点击下面的开启,最后根据你的需求设置机器人的功能,设置完以后这个群机器人就弄好了。
首先,只有群主或者管理员才可以设置聊天机器人的,然后点击群右上角的选项进入设置选项。
点击管理群。
进入管理群的系统了以后,我们要做的就是设置群机器人。
群机器人是有两个的,我们需要选择一个确定就可以了,这样我们的机器人就设置成功了。
当然我们还可以设置机器人的一些选项,比如有新成员进群会欢迎,加群自动审核批准等。
七、怎么制作QQ群机器人?
步骤/方式1
在QQ群聊界面里,找到右上角的三条横线,点击它。
步骤/方式2
在群聊设置界面里,找到“群机器人”选项,点击它进入其中。
步骤/方式3
在新界面里阅读机器人的简介,选择一个合适的机器人,点击它右侧的“添加”按钮。
步骤/方式4
添加好机器人后,在群聊界面里,点击它的头像。
步骤/方式5
在机器人详情界面里,下方是它的功能,点击进入其中。
步骤/方式6
在机器人的功能界面里,选择需要的功能,开启对应的滑块即可。
步骤/方式7
在不需要机器人的时候,在详情界面点击“移除机器人”即可。
八、怎么制作群管机器人?
QQ群免费设置机器人的方法:(只有群主或者管理员才可以设置聊天机器人)1、点击群右上角的选项进入设置选项,点击管理群;2、进入管理群系统,设置群机器人:群机器人是有两个的,我们需要选择一个确定就可以了,这样我们的机器人就设置成功了。当然我们还可以设置机器人的一些选项,比如有新成员进群会欢迎,加群自动审核批准等。3、和机器人聊天我们要进行@他
九、举重机器人制作?
第一定要铁制作,2要强大的动力和强大的马达,3要么加油要么加电力,3至少的力气不能低于挖掘机,可以用挖掘机的构造来制造机器人
十、怎样制作机器人?
如何制作属于自己的机器人呢?制作方法其实不难,而且花费很少!下面这篇指南将告诉你如何制作扫地机器人,它和著名的扫地机器人 Roomba 的移动方式非常相像。无论你的年龄或经验如何,这个入门机器人制作项目都非常适合你!
你需要准备
2 个小型马达(你可以在一些玩具或电子牙刷上找到)
2 个单刀双掷开关(SPDT)或 3 路切换开关 1 个 AA 电池盒(可容纳 2 节电池)
1 片金属材料(大约2.5厘米×7.6厘米,例如铝就是很好的材料)
2 个铲形连接器 热缩管 一个圆形珠子 一些曲别针
步骤:
1:使用热缩管将车轮连接到马达上。剪下一段比轮子稍长的热缩管,使用打火机或烙铁使其收缩,将其固定到轮子上。你可能需要使用多层套管加大直径来制作“轮胎”。
2:将开关连接到电池盒的背后。将开关连接到电池盒背后的平面上。在这里你也可以看见电线末端。将开关以一定角度放置在角落上,使得其远端的杆状金属条接触到设备中线连接到设备中。 这些金属条也是开关,它们需要位于外部,并靠近电线。
3 :放置金属片。将2.5厘米×7.6厘米的铝片放置在开关后方的中央,然后将其边缘弯曲45度角。使用热熔胶将其粘牢。在其完全固定好之前不要移动它。
4:将马达连接到金属翼。使用热熔胶将马达固定到金属片弯曲部分,这使得“轮胎”可以接触到地面。你需要注意马达上标识的供电标志,因为轮胎的方向需要与标识方向相反。其中有一个马达相对于另外一个马达是“倒置”的。
5:制作后轮。机器人需要装备后轮使其能够平滑移动。你需要将一个大尺寸的曲别针制作成飞船或房屋的形状,并在其顶端放置中等大小圆形珠子。将其放置在突出电线相反的方向,然后将曲别针末端与电池盒侧边使用热熔胶固定在一起。
7 :制作机器人的触角。将铲形连接器末端的橡皮或塑料去除,展开两个曲别针(直至其形状像昆虫的触角),然后使用热缩管将将铲形连接器和触角连接起来。
8:将触角连接到开关。使用铲形连接器和胶水将触角和开关连接起来,胶水是可选的(应该可以夹紧)
9 安装上电池后机器人就启动了。机器人将和扫地机器人一样在地上一动。只不过它不会清扫地板而已。祝贺你,现在你也许该试着教会它机器人三定律。
注意事项:
1:你可以使用家居用品为这个小机器人制作一个外壳,或者你也可以将其打扮成自己想要的样子。但是你需要注意不要影响接触点或轮子。
2:不要在制作完成前将电池放置到电池盒中。否则你有可能会触电。使用工具时要小心。